From 2223bc36fa7b6b16ff7ea83e39e64e9375e3ebc1 Mon Sep 17 00:00:00 2001 From: Not Zed Date: Fri, 24 Sep 2004 02:50:45 +0000 Subject: ** See bug #47821. 2004-09-13 Not Zed ** See bug #47821. * camel-service.c: removed the old hostent based hostname interfaces. * camel-sasl-kerberos4.c (krb4_challenge): new hostname interfaces. * camel-sasl-gssapi.c (gssapi_challenge): new hostname interfaces. * camel-sasl-digest-md5.c (digest_md5_challenge): use new hostname interfaces. (generate_response): just take hostname directly, not hostent. * camel-mime-utils.c (camel_header_msgid_generate): use new hostname interfaces. * providers/smtp/camel-smtp-transport.c (connect_to_server): fixed to use new addrinfo apis. * providers/pop3/camel-pop3-store.c (connect_to_server): fixed to use new addrinfo apis. * camel-tcp-stream-ssl.c (stream_connect): try all addresses supplied. * camel-tcp-stream.c (camel_tcp_stream_get_remote_address) (camel_tcp_stream_get_local_address): return a sockaddr now, and also the address length. Fixed all implementations and callers. (camel_tcp_stream_connect): use addrinfo rather than hostent for host AND port info.
